git如何查看共有key
-
要查看git的共有key,可以按照以下步骤:
1. 打开Git Bash(如果你使用的是Windows操作系统)或终端(如果你使用的是Mac或Linux)。
2. 使用以下命令来查看当前已经配置的所有SSH key:
“`
$ ls -al ~/.ssh
“`这个命令将显示`.ssh`目录下的所有文件和文件夹的列表。一般来说,如果你已经生成过SSH key,你会在这个目录下看到一对名为`id_rsa`和`id_rsa.pub`的文件,其中`id_rsa`是私钥,`id_rsa.pub`是公钥。
3. 如果你没有在上一步看到`.ssh`目录或者`id_rsa`和`id_rsa.pub`文件,说明你还没有生成SSH key。你可以使用以下命令来生成一个新的SSH key:
“`
$ ssh-keygen -t rsa -b 4096 -C “your_email@example.com”
“`这个命令会提示你输入SSH key的保存路径和密码等信息。如果你不需要自定义这些选项,直接按回车键就可以。生成完成后,你会在`.ssh`目录下看到新生成的`id_rsa`和`id_rsa.pub`文件。
4. 如果你已经有了SSH key,但是不确定它是否在Git中被添加为共有key,可以使用以下命令来查看Git配置的所有共有key:
“`
$ git config –get-all core.sshCommand
“`如果这个命令返回空值,说明没有配置共有key;如果返回了一个或多个SSH key的命令,说明这些SSH key已经被添加为共有key。
总结一下,要查看git的共有key,你需要检查`.ssh`目录下是否有`id_rsa`和`id_rsa.pub`文件,以及通过`git config`命令来查看是否配置了共有key。如果没有生成SSH key或者没有配置共有key,你可以按照上面的步骤来生成和配置。
2年前